Fix accounting for current, old and deleted files and blocks. Previously there
was confusion over the meaning of NumFiles, now it's defined to mean the number
of current files (neither old nor deleted), similar to BlocksInCurrentFiles.

It's not safe to use an iterator after the underlying collection has
been modified. We need to restart iterating over the directory in that
case. Otherwise we could loop forever looking for an end() that we've
already passed, or start accessing unallocated memory.
